Hands #30-32: Break Time

Nível 25 : 15,000/30,000, 5,000 ante

Hand #30: Thomas Dietl opened to 60,000 and Salman Jaddi called from the big blind. The flop was {6-Diamonds}{7-Diamonds}{10-Spades}and both players checked to the turn --{10-Clubs}--. Jaddi bet 50,000 and Dietl folded.

Hand #31: Brandon Hall opened to 60,000 on the button and Steve Sung called in the big blind. The dealer issued a {9-Hearts}{4-Hearts}{5-Spades} flop and Sung check-folded to a bet of 85,000 from Hall.

Hand #32: Jaddi raised the small blind and Gruneberg called in the big blind. The flop fell {A-Clubs}{j-Clubs}{a-Diamonds} and both checked to the {k-Hearts} on the turn.

Gruneberg check-called a bet of 60,000 from Jaddi and the {2-Clubs} hit the river. This time Gruneberg check folded to a bet from Jaddi and the players left fro break.

Hands #25-29: Bravin Shoves and Stands

Nível 25 : 15,000/30,000, 5,000 ante

Hand #25: Steve Sung made it 60,000 from the button. Zach Gruneberg three-bet and Thomas Dietl moved all in. Sung folded and Gruneberg snap called with {a-Spades}{q-Diamonds}. Dietl had {a-Clubs}{q-Spades} and the chopped it on a board of {3-Clubs}{7-Clubs}{10-Spades}{8-Diamonds}{3-Diamonds}.

Hand #26: Brandon Hall made it 65,000 and Gruneberg called on the button. The flop was {7-Diamonds}{4-Diamonds}{10-Spades}. Hall check-called 85,000 but on the turn {j-Spades} he check-folded to 130,000 from Gruneberg.

Hand #27: Thomas Dietl opened for 60,000 and folded when small blind David Bravin raised to 140,000.

Hand #28: Cherish Andrews opened for 60,000 in the small blind and Guillauma Marechal called in the big blind. The flop was {9-Diamonds}{q-Spades}{k-Hearts} and Andrews got a call when she bet 65,000. The turn card was the {5-Clubs} and Andrews check-called a 150,000 bet from Marechal. They both checked the river {3-Diamonds} and the {j-Clubs}{j-Spades} of Andrews was the winner as Marechal mucked.

Hand #29: Gruneberg opened for 65,000 and was three-bet by Dietl. Bravin moved in, stood up, and when the others folded, sat down again.

Hands #20-24: Andrews Active

Nível 25 : 15,000/30,000, 5,000 ante

Hand #20: Zach Gruneberg opened to 60,000, Thomas Dietl moved all in, and Gruneberg folded.

Hand #21: Dietl open-shoved from the hijack and the won the pot.

Hand #22: Cherish Andrews opened to 60,000 from the cutoff and Brandon Hall called in the small blind. The flop came {6-Clubs}{10-Clubs}{j-Spades} and both players checked to the {a-Spades} on the turn.

Hall check-called a bet of 65,000 from Andrews and the {q-Hearts} fell on the river. Hall checked, Andrews fired 170,000, and after a short time in the tank, Hall called. Andrews showed {k-Spades}{q-Clubs} and Hall mucked.

Hand #23: Salman Jaddi raised his small blind to 65,000, Steve Sung three bet his big blind to 200,000, and Jaddi folded.

Hand #24: Andrews made it 60,00 to go and Gruneberg called in the big blind. The dealer delivered a {a-Diamonds}{j-Diamonds}{5-Diamonds} flop, Gruneberg checked, Andrews bet 50,000, and Gruneberg called.

The {6-Clubs} touched down on the turn and Gruneberg led out for 65,000. Andrews made the call and the {8-Spades} completed the board on the river. Both players checked and Gruneberg tabled {k-Clubs}{8-Diamonds} to win the pot.

Hands #15-19: Andrews Makes Tough River Fold

Nível 25 : 15,000/30,000, 5,000 ante

Hand #15: Guillauma Marechal opened for 60,000 and took if down.

Hand #16: Cherish Andrews opened to 60,000 and Marechal raised to 140,000. Andrews called. The flop was {2-Spades}{10-Clubs}{5-Hearts}. Andrews check-called 100,000 to see the turn {7-Clubs} but she then folded to a 200,000 bet.

Hand #17: Brandon Hall opened for 65,000 and got called by Zach Gruneberg in the small and Thomas Dietl in the big blind. The flop was {j-Hearts}{9-Hearts}{3-Hearts}. A bet of 110,000 from Hall took it down.

Hand #18: Salman Jaddi opened for 85,000 but folded to a shove from Thomas Dietl.

Hand #19: Steve Sung opened to 60,000 and got called by big blind Andrews. They checked the flop {k-Diamonds}{j-Hearts}{a-Diamonds} and on the turn {q-Hearts} Andrews bet 60,000 and got a call. The river was the {5-Spades} and when Andrews checked, a bet of 130,000 from Sung took it down.
